INTRODUCTION
Most of the students have problems in learning Mathematics due to boredom, lack of interest and proficiency and motivation, little encouragement for self-learning, lack of continuity and focus. In an effort to involve students in Mathematics learning, teachers used mathematical games and activities to overcome this barrier. Games have not only been employed for drill and practice but also for warm-up activities and rewards.

RESULTS
In the first quarter, seven competencies were used to measure the ability of students at different levels. Most of the students were outstanding in describing sets, subset, universal set, and null set. While in the other competencies, students got satisfactory grade which means that remediation activities, follow-up and close supervision of the teachers/ mentors is advised. They need to undergo post-test and face to face discussion must be done extensively to meet the requirements.
However, in the second quarter, most of the students did not meet expectations. This shows that an extensive follow-up, remediation, close supervision and face to face discussions are needed on missed competencies.
